It's a naturally occuring adrenal hormone, a metabolite of DHEA. It has no conversion to sex hormones/zero HPTA suppression. It works as an anti-glucocorticoid and anti-cortisol agent. It should help prevent muscle break down from stress or a calorie deficit. It may also protect against enviromental toxins and in some users promotes a positive mood.
